The amounts and markup rates shall be calculated separately for each Subcontractor on each Force <br />Account item established. <br />The payments provided above shall be full payment for all Work done on a Force Account basis. The <br />calculated payment shall cover all expenses of every nature, kind and description, including those listed <br />above and any others incurred on the Work being paid through Force Account. Nothing in this provision <br />shall preclude the Contractor from seeking an extension of time or time -related damages to unchanged <br />Work arising as a result of Force Account Work. The amount and costs of any work to be paid by Force <br />Account shall be computed by the Owner's Representative and the result shall be final as provided in 3.2 <br />OWNER'S REPRESENTATIVE. <br />An item that has been bid at a unit price or lump sum in the Bid will not be paid as Force Account unless <br />a change, as defined in ARTICLE 6. CHANGES, has occurred and the provisions require a payment <br />adjustment. Items which are included in the Bid as Force Account or which are added by change order as <br />Force Account may, by agreement of the parties at any time, be converted to agreed unit prices or lump <br />sums applicable to the remaining Work. <br />9.7. RETAINAGE <br />Pursuant to RCW Chap. 60.28, a sum of five percent (5%) of the monies earned by the Contractor will be <br />retained from progress estimates. In addition to protecting the interests of those identified in RCW Chap. <br />60.28, such retainage shall be used as a trust fund for the protection of the Owner. <br />At the option of the Contractor; monies retained under the provisions of RCW 60.28 shall be: <br />1. Retained in a fund by the Owner, or <br />2. Deposited by the Owner in an escrow (interest -bearing) account in a bank, mutual saving bank, or <br />savings and loan association (interest on monies so retained shall be paid to the Contractor). <br />Deposits are to be in the name of the Owner and may not be withdrawn without the Owner's <br />written authorization. The Owner will issue a check representing the sum of the monies reserved, <br />payable to the bank or trust company. Such check shall be converted into bonds and securities <br />chosen by the Contractor as the interest accrues. Bank and Contractor will execute an escrow <br />agreement in the form provided by Owner. <br />3. Released after submission of fully executed retainage bond in the form provided by Owner. <br />The Contractor shall designate the option desired at the time the Contract is executed. If the Contractor <br />chooses option 2 (deposit in escrow account), Contractor agrees to assume full responsibility to pay all <br />costs that may accrue from escrow services, brokerage charges or both, and further agrees to assume all <br />risks in connection with the investment of the retained percentages in securities. The City may also, at its <br />option, accept a bond in lieu of retainage. <br />Retainage will be released when all of the following conditions are satisfied: <br />1. Sixty (60) days have elapsed following the completion of all Work specified in the Contract; and <br />2. The Contractor fulfilled all of all obligations of the Contractor under the Contract, including, but <br />not limited to, the Contractor's furnishing all documentation required by Contract and law; and <br />3. A release has been obtained from the Washington State Department of Revenue; and <br />4. Affidavits of Wages Paid for the Contractor and all Subcontractors are on file with the Owner <br />(RCW 39.12.040); and <br />5. A release has been obtained from the Washington State Department of Labor & Industries and the <br />Washington State Employment Security Department; and <br />6. All claims, as provided by law, filed against the retainage have been resolved.
